Woman dies in head-on collision on icy Clay County road
A 28-year-old woman was killed Wednesday morning when she lost control of her vehicle on an icy road in Clay County and it collided head-on with an ambulance.
Her 5- and 6-year-old children riding in the back seat suffered minor injuries. Both children were wearing safety restraints, said Sgt. Collin M. Stosberg, spokesman for the Missouri Highway Patrol.
The accident happened about 8 a.m. as Teresa Howell of Excelsior Springs headed west on Missouri 92 at County Road RA, near Excelsior Springs. Howell was taken to a nearby hospital, where she died.
No one inside the ambulance was injured. No patients were being transported at the time, Stosberg said.
The Highway Patrol is investigating.
